Window-Repairs.-150x150.jpgRepairing UPVC Windows

The strength and energy efficiency of uPVC windows is increasing their popularity. uPVC can be damaged over time and certain damages may require repair.

Repairs are typically more affordable than replacing your windows. Repairs are less disruptive to your daily life. The repair of your windows can also increase the efficiency of your home's energy and appearance.

Cracks

uPVC is designed to be tough and energy efficient, as well as long-lasting. However, they can be damaged. If you notice a crack in your window, it's important to repair it as quickly as you can. If you don't take action, the crack could grow and cause further damage to your home. A uPVC specialist can fix the window that has been damaged and stop it from further damage.

Your uPVC windows can crack for various reasons. Temperature changes are the most common cause. A sudden rise or decrease in temperature can cause cracks to appear. This is especially true if the glass is located in an area that is exposed.

A uPVC frame crack can be caused by damage. It can be caused by hitting a window with a heavy object, or by leaning the ladder against it. The force that results could cause the frame to crack, or even break.

Fortunately cracks in uPVC windows can be repaired quite easily. The first step is to clean the crack using detergent and water. Then fill the cracks with acrylic compound. Apply the compound within two minutes of mixing it, and make sure that it gets absorbed into the crack. Then, sand the patch to smooth it out.

Scratches

UPVC, although it is a tough and flexible material, it is susceptible to damage from mechanical forces like pitting or scratches. There are a variety of ways to repair this type of damage yourself. It is important to first examine the scratched area and determine its severity. If it is deep enough to feel it with your fingernail, then it is likely to be buffed with finer and more intense sandpaper in order to eliminate it completely. If it's not it is possible that a quick buff will probably solve the problem.

Before attempting any of these DIY techniques, thoroughly clean the glass with glass cleaner and let it dry completely. This will remove any dirt or debris that could exacerbate the scratches and make them more obvious. Next, you should use a soft, lint-free cloth to clean the glass's surface that has been damaged. Microfibre cloths are perfect for this task as they can withstand moisture and resist scratching. They are also easy to wash. Paper towels and other abrasive cleaners are not recommended as they may etch or scratch the surface of your glass.

If your uPVC windows have scratches on the surface If you notice scratches, you can try to remove them using materials commonly found in your home. White toothpaste, particularly when it contains baking soda, can be extremely effective for this purpose. Apply a small amount to a soft clean cloth that is free of lint and gently rub the scratched area in circular motions. After about 30 seconds, you can check the results and repeat the process until the scratches are completely gone.

You can also use a polish specifically designed for plastic surfaces like brass cleaner or T-Cut, to remove scratches from your uPVC windows. Use the polish according to the directions and avoid applying too much.

UPVC is a fantastic choice for windows, as it has exceptional strength and versatility. It is also less expensive than aluminum or wood which makes it a more affordable alternative. However, UPVC windows require regular maintenance to avoid any serious problems. They will last longer by keeping them clean and lubricated. This will help prevent problems such as rust or rot.

Dirt or grime may cause stiff handles, faulty locks, or problems opening windows. This dirt can be removed by cleaning the windows with soapy, warm water. You should also grease the hinges of your windows. Regular use of WD-40 can aid in keeping them functioning properly.

It is crucial to replace or repair your UPVC windows when they become damaged. Regularly cleaning it using a moist cloth and soapy water can help avoid the need for costly repairs. You should also apply lubrication to any exposed metal parts regularly with silicone spray to stop rust from forming. You should also clean your uPVC window frames frequently to get rid of dust, dirt and cobwebs.

If the seals of UPVC windows begin to wear out water may seep through the glass panes, causing mold and discoloration. This is a common issue in older properties, but can be easily solved by replacing the seals with silicone rubber. It is also an excellent idea to keep your UPVC windows as clean as you can, especially around the corners, so that you avoid blockages in the drainage holes.
